         <description><![CDATA[<div>From Kulsoom Anwer, we had a takeaway that media cannot give an accurate assessment of a community. Their lens is that of an outside perspective, which cannot appreciate the nuances present that make a community what it is. This, in conjunction with streaming programs in schools and a lack of discussion surrounding colonialism and anti-racism can make a negative feedback loop in the form of a self-fulfilling prophecy for a community and those who live and learn within it.</div><div><br>From Samuel Tecle, the takeaway is that community can be dominated by simple narratives and perceptions that can leak into those who live in the community. It impacts the conceptions, biases and prejudice of teachers who work with students coming from the Jane and Finch area, showing a deficit model of teaching. It was also interesting and upsetting at the tokenistic support for Sam’s poem on Jane and Finch. The rhetoric that he was successful because he left was frustrating due to the implied nature that he would not have succeeded if he had stayed in his home community.</div><div><br>The last takeaway is that lives in schools are products of interaction and influence between parents, teachers, peers, and significant others. We need to do better to not neglect areas like Jane and Finch under the guise of Eurocentric ways of being and ways of achievement. Schooling in these neighborhoods should not be based around “getting out”. As educators, we need to focus on collaboration and partnership between teachers, administration, students, parents, and the community to create reflective solutions for ALL communities.</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>The conversations we have had in our courses about community building and recognizing our own biases aligns with the theory about community in James' article. A quote that stands out in the article talks about how, "we could live here, but not be schooled here" (p.121), which adheres to how Jane and Finch is an area that is segregated systematically.-Julia<br><br>Kulsoom Anwer shares experiences from growing up in the Jane and Finch area in the start of this article chapter; he&nbsp; goes on to recognize the systemic privilege in their upbringing: “I came to school with the middle-class literacy practices my mother brought over from her life in Pakistan, which ensured I would be successful in this system.” (117); literacy is a Westernized concentration, and it is rooted in a colonial perspective, which is why many immigrants struggle in the Canadian system that works against diverse literacy. Our classes have discussed the importance of recognizing privilege, in addition to ways we can work toward mindful and inclusive pedagogy, while giving the space for students to be represented and advocated for.<br>-angel</div>]]></description>
